Ector County Independent School District (ECISD) in Odessa, Texas, is seeking qualified vendors for a comprehensive asbestos abatement project at Burnet Elementary School. - Government Buyer: - Ector County Independent School District (ECISD), Purchasing Department - Primary contact: Jerry Mahana, Purchasing Director - Project Scope: - Complete asbestos abatement services at Burnet Elementary School, 3511 Maple Avenue, Odessa, TX - Removal and disposal of asbestos-containing building materials (ACBM), including: - Approximately 1,500 linear feet of pipe insulation - Asbestos-containing floor tile and mastic - Asbestos-containing chalkboards - Pipe insulation in restrooms, pipe chases, attic, and classrooms - Work to be performed in 6-7 phases during summer to accommodate school operations - Strict compliance with all federal, state, and local asbestos regulations - Use of trained personnel and specified equipment and procedures - Project oversight by Corral Environmental Consulting, LLC - Notable Requirements: - Adherence to Davis-Bacon Act wage provisions - Non-discriminatory employment practices - Record retention for federally funded projects - Liquidated damages of $250 per day for delays - Multiple compliance certifications required (felony conviction, conflict of interest, residency, no-boycott-of-Israel) - No specific OEMs or product part numbers are mentioned, as this is a service-based contract.
Description
This solicitation is a Request for Proposal (RFP) issued by Ector County Independent School District for asbestos abatement services at Burnet Elementary School located in Odessa, Texas. The project involves the removal of asbestos-containing building materials as specified in the detailed project manual and specifications. Proposals must be submitted electronically through the district's eBid system by April 9, 2026, with an optional pre-proposal conference held on April 1, 2026. The district reserves the right to accept or reject any proposals and to waive informalities.
